1743157712395258871528777 174315773729792
News

How Artificial Intelligence Became Integral to Modern Video Games

In the world of video games, Artificial Intelligence, or AI, has become super importants. AI is like a smart helper that makes games more fun and exciting. But how did it get so important? Let’s take a trip through time to find out!

A long time ago, video games were simple. They mostly had fixed patterns, and players could easily guess what would happen next. But as technology improved, so did games. Game developers started to use AI to create characters and enemies that could think and react. This meant that games became more challenging and interesting.

One main part of AI in games is called “NPCs” or Non-Player Characters. These are characters that you don’t control, but they play important roles in the game. With AI, NPCs can talk to players, follow them around, or even make decisions based on what the player does. This makes the game feel more alive!

Another cool thing about AI is “procedural generation.” This means that AI can help create new worlds, levels, or items each time you play. So, every game can feel unique and fresh, making players want to come back for more.

AI is also used in making the game harder or easier, depending on how well the player is doing. This is called “dynamic difficulty adjustment.” It makes sure that everyone can enjoy the game, whether they are new players or experienced experts.

In conclusion, AI has become a very important part of how modern video games are made. It helps create smarter characters, unique worlds, and better experiences for players. With AI around, the future of gaming looks bright and full of exciting adventures!

How Artificial Intelligence Became Integral to Modern Video Games

Artificial Intelligence (AI) has transformed the way we play video games, making them more immersive and engaging. This article explores how AI has become a crucial component of modern gaming, the challenges it addresses, and various solutions it provides to enhance the gaming experience.

What is Artificial Intelligence in Gaming?

Artificial Intelligence in gaming refers to the techniques and algorithms that enable computers to mimic human-like behavior. It allows non-playable characters (NPCs) to make decisions, respond to players’ actions, and create dynamic game environments. Some common AI techniques include:

  1. Pathfinding: This helps characters navigate through the game world efficiently.
  2. Decision Trees: These are used to determine the actions of NPCs based on specific conditions.
  3. Machine Learning: This allows systems to learn from player behavior and improve their responses over time.

The Role of AI in Modern Video Games

AI plays a vital role in several key areas of game design:

  • Enhanced NPC Behavior: AI allows NPCs to react intelligently to player actions. For example, in the game “The Last of Us,” AI-controlled characters dynamically adapt their strategies based on the player’s tactics.
  • Difficultly Adjustment: AI can modify game difficulty in real time, providing a tailored experience for players. This ensures that games remain challenging yet playable.
  • Procedural Generation: AI is used to create vast, unique game worlds automatically. For instance, games like “No Man’s Sky” utilize algorithms to generate entire planets with distinct landscapes and ecosystems.

Challenges Faced by AI in Gaming

Despite the advantages, there are challenges that developers face when implementing AI in video games:

  1. Complexity of Human Behavior: Mimicking human-like decisions can be difficult due to the unpredictability of player actions.
  2. Balancing AI Efficiency and Fairness: Developers must find a balance between making AI challenging and ensuring that it does not become frustrating for players.
  3. Resource Intensity: AI algorithms can require significant computing resources, which may not always be available, particularly on lower-end devices.

Real-World Examples of AI in Video Games

Many popular games illustrate the successful use of AI:

  • F.E.A.R. (First Encounter Assault Recon): The game is famous for its intelligent enemy AI that can flank and coordinate attacks against players.
  • Halo Series: The AI in “Halo” allows enemies to exhibit varied strategies, forcing players to constantly adapt their tactics.
  • Left 4 Dead: The AI Director dynamically adjusts gameplay based on the players’ performance, ensuring a unique experience each session.

“Games are more than just the sum of their codes; with AI, they become living worlds.”

Future Directions for AI in Games

The future of AI in gaming looks promising. As technology advances, we can expect:

  • Improved NPC Interactions: AI will enable more complex interactions, making NPCs feel like real companions or adversaries.
  • Greater Personalization: Games will learn individual player styles, adjusting challenges and stories to create unique experiences.
  • Enhanced Storytelling: AI could lead to dynamic narratives where player choices directly affect the game world and story direction.

AI has become a key player in video games, significantly enhancing player experiences. As the technology evolves, it will continue to shape the future of gaming, creating more immersive and personalized experiences for players worldwide.

“AI is going to revolutionize how we experience games.”

Conclusion: The Impact of AI on the Gaming Industry

The integration of AI into gaming has not only improved gameplay but also expanded the possibilities of what games can achieve. The challenges that exist are being addressed through ongoing research and development, promising a future where video games offer even richer experiences than ever before.

Q: How has artificial intelligence changed the way non-player characters (NPCs) behave in video games?

A: Artificial intelligence has significantly enhanced the behavior of NPCs, making them more realistic and responsive. Through advanced algorithms, NPCs can adapt to player actions, providing a more immersive experience. They can learn from player behavior, making them unpredictable and challenging.

Q: What role does AI play in game design and development?

A: AI facilitates various aspects of game design, including procedural content generation, where algorithms create game environments dynamically. This allows developers to offer vast, diverse worlds without manually designing every element, saving time and resources.

Q: How does AI improve player experiences in gaming?

A: AI enhances player experiences by personalizing content, adjusting difficulty levels, and creating adaptive gameplay. This personalization ensures that players remain engaged by continually tailoring challenges and narratives based on their preferences and skills.

Q: Are there any downsides to using AI in video games?

A: While AI brings many benefits, it can also lead to challenges, such as balancing gameplay to ensure it’s not too easy or difficult. Additionally, over-reliance on AI may produce predictable patterns, reducing the excitement for seasoned players who can anticipate NPC actions.

Q: How do machine learning techniques improve AI in video games?

A: Machine learning enables AI systems to learn from data and experiences, enhancing their decision-making capabilities. Game developers use these techniques to create smarter, more adaptive AI that evolves as players interact with the game, leading to a more engaging and dynamic gaming experience.

Q: Can AI help in creating more complex narratives in games?

A: Yes, AI can facilitate branching narratives by analyzing player choices and interactions. This allows games to feature multiple storylines that adapt based on player decisions, leading to a richer and more personalized narrative experience.

Q: What impact does AI have on the future of gaming?

A: The future of gaming is heavily influenced by AI advancements, with potential for even more realistic graphics, smarter NPCs, and innovative game mechanics. As AI evolves, the boundaries of storytelling, game worlds, and player engagement will continue to expand, making the gaming experience more immersive and enjoyable.

Q: How does AI contribute to game testing and quality assurance?

A: AI can automate the testing process by simulating player behavior to identify bugs and issues more efficiently. This not only speeds up the testing phase but also enhances game quality by ensuring that various scenarios are thoroughly tested before release.

Most Impressive AI Fusion Hacks Tried